Where To Eat A Great Chopped Cheese in NYC

"Compton’s makes officially the most expensive chopped cheese on this guide, priced at $15. But when you consider that you can play Pac-Man while you wait for your sandwich at either of the Greenpoint and Astoria branches of this sandwich shop, it’s not such a bad deal. Add in that this sandwich is made on a crusty sesame semolina loaf, with crunchy iceberg lettuce. The beef is rich, the cheese is gooey, the ketchup and mustard flavors are on point, and it’s a faithful, if a bit fancier, representation of the sandwich." - will hartman
